Kentucky is rolling out its uniforms for the Music City Bowl with a little help from Barion Brown. The Nashville native wore them while strolling down Broadway Wednesday night.

That’s right, the Wildcats will be wearing all-blue uniforms against Iowa in Saturday’s Music City Bowl. When Kentucky wears blue pants and blue jerseys, the Wildcats are 18-6 under Mark Stoops, 2-1 this year.

Kentucky wore blue jerseys and slacks against the Hawkeyes a year ago, with one slight difference. The Cats brought the chrome domes to Orlando, a helmet we only saw once in 2022, the Wildcats’ loss to South Carolina.

Mark Stoops and Kirk Ferentz will share a room together Friday afternoon for the Music City bowl press conference, speaking one final time before the matchup. Kentucky is a 2-point underdog against Iowa with an historically low total of 31. Kickoff is set for Noon EST on ABC.
